2026 WC: Oyarzabal strikes twice as Spain blow Austria away to cruise into last 16
Mikel Oyarzabal struck twice on 36' and 89' minutes as Spain defeated Austria 3-0 in Los Angeles, securing their place in the last 16 of the 2026 World Cup. Pedro Porro scored Spain's other goal on 66 minutes, his first for the national side.
Spain's victory was inspired by Lamine Yamal, and they will now face either Portugal or Croatia in the last 16 on Monday night in Dallas. Austria failed to manage a single shot on target, the first time this has happened in a World Cup knockout match since Germany defeated Argentina 1-0 in the 2014 final. Marc Cucurella had a goal disallowed on 29 minutes for an earlier foul on Austria goalkeeper Alexander Schlager. Cucurella also assisted Oyarzabal's first goal and set up Porro's headed second, before picking out Oyarzabal for his 17th goal in 16 starts for La Roja.
